Home
last modified time | relevance | path

Searched refs:seclen (Results 1 – 15 of 15) sorted by relevance

/linux-6.12.1/security/apparmor/
Dsecid.c64 int apparmor_secid_to_secctx(u32 secid, char **secdata, u32 *seclen) in apparmor_secid_to_secctx() argument
71 AA_BUG(!seclen); in apparmor_secid_to_secctx()
88 *seclen = len; in apparmor_secid_to_secctx()
93 int apparmor_secctx_to_secid(const char *secdata, u32 seclen, u32 *secid) in apparmor_secctx_to_secid() argument
98 seclen, GFP_KERNEL, false, false); in apparmor_secctx_to_secid()
106 void apparmor_release_secctx(char *secdata, u32 seclen) in apparmor_release_secctx() argument
/linux-6.12.1/security/apparmor/include/
Dsecid.h28 int apparmor_secid_to_secctx(u32 secid, char **secdata, u32 *seclen);
29 int apparmor_secctx_to_secid(const char *secdata, u32 seclen, u32 *secid);
30 void apparmor_release_secctx(char *secdata, u32 seclen);
/linux-6.12.1/drivers/media/dvb-core/
Ddvb_demux.c152 return feed->cb.sec(feed->feed.sec.secbuf, feed->feed.sec.seclen, in dvb_dmx_swfilter_sectionfilter()
172 demux->check_crc32(feed, sec->secbuf, sec->seclen)) { in dvb_dmx_swfilter_section_feed()
183 sec->seclen = 0; in dvb_dmx_swfilter_section_feed()
209 sec->tsfeedp = sec->secbufp = sec->seclen = 0; in dvb_dmx_swfilter_section_new()
236 u16 limit, seclen; in dvb_dmx_swfilter_section_copy_dump() local
266 seclen = section_length(sec->secbuf); in dvb_dmx_swfilter_section_copy_dump()
267 if (seclen <= 0 || seclen > DMX_MAX_SECTION_SIZE in dvb_dmx_swfilter_section_copy_dump()
268 || seclen + sec->secbufp > limit) in dvb_dmx_swfilter_section_copy_dump()
270 sec->seclen = seclen; in dvb_dmx_swfilter_section_copy_dump()
280 sec->secbufp += seclen; /* secbufp and secbuf moving together is */ in dvb_dmx_swfilter_section_copy_dump()
[all …]
/linux-6.12.1/include/net/
Dscm.h109 u32 seclen; in scm_passec() local
113 err = security_secid_to_secctx(scm->secid, &secdata, &seclen); in scm_passec()
116 put_cmsg(msg, SOL_SOCKET, SCM_SECURITY, seclen, secdata); in scm_passec()
117 security_release_secctx(secdata, seclen); in scm_passec()
/linux-6.12.1/net/netfilter/
Dnfnetlink_queue.c475 u32 seclen = 0; in nfqnl_get_sk_secctx() local
483 security_secid_to_secctx(skb->secmark, secdata, &seclen); in nfqnl_get_sk_secctx()
487 return seclen; in nfqnl_get_sk_secctx()
571 u32 seclen = 0; in nfqnl_build_packet_message() local
645 seclen = nfqnl_get_sk_secctx(entskb, &secdata); in nfqnl_build_packet_message()
646 if (seclen) in nfqnl_build_packet_message()
647 size += nla_total_size(seclen); in nfqnl_build_packet_message()
785 if (seclen && nla_put(skb, NFQA_SECCTX, seclen, secdata)) in nfqnl_build_packet_message()
813 if (seclen) in nfqnl_build_packet_message()
814 security_release_secctx(secdata, seclen); in nfqnl_build_packet_message()
[all …]
/linux-6.12.1/drivers/platform/x86/dell/dell-wmi-sysman/
Dsysman.c96 u32 *seclen = sectype + 1; in populate_security_buffer() local
99 *seclen = strlen(authentication); in populate_security_buffer()
103 memcpy(auth, authentication, *seclen); in populate_security_buffer()
/linux-6.12.1/include/media/
Ddemux.h175 u16 secbufp, seclen, tsfeedp; member
/linux-6.12.1/include/linux/
Dsecurity.h517 int security_secid_to_secctx(u32 secid, char **secdata, u32 *seclen);
518 int security_secctx_to_secid(const char *secdata, u32 seclen, u32 *secid);
519 void security_release_secctx(char *secdata, u32 seclen);
1471 static inline int security_secid_to_secctx(u32 secid, char **secdata, u32 *seclen) in security_secid_to_secctx() argument
1477 u32 seclen, in security_secctx_to_secid() argument
1483 static inline void security_release_secctx(char *secdata, u32 seclen) in security_release_secctx() argument
Dlsm_hook_defs.h296 u32 *seclen)
297 LSM_HOOK(int, 0, secctx_to_secid, const char *secdata, u32 seclen, u32 *secid)
298 LSM_HOOK(void, LSM_RET_VOID, release_secctx, char *secdata, u32 seclen)
/linux-6.12.1/drivers/s390/crypto/
Dzcrypt_ccamisc.h105 u16 seclen; /* section length */ member
/linux-6.12.1/net/ipv4/
Dip_sockglue.c132 u32 seclen, secid; in ip_cmsg_recv_security() local
139 err = security_secid_to_secctx(secid, &secdata, &seclen); in ip_cmsg_recv_security()
143 put_cmsg(msg, SOL_IP, SCM_SECURITY, seclen, secdata); in ip_cmsg_recv_security()
144 security_release_secctx(secdata, seclen); in ip_cmsg_recv_security()
/linux-6.12.1/security/
Dsecurity.c4310 int security_secid_to_secctx(u32 secid, char **secdata, u32 *seclen) in security_secid_to_secctx() argument
4312 return call_int_hook(secid_to_secctx, secid, secdata, seclen); in security_secid_to_secctx()
4326 int security_secctx_to_secid(const char *secdata, u32 seclen, u32 *secid) in security_secctx_to_secid() argument
4329 return call_int_hook(secctx_to_secid, secdata, seclen, secid); in security_secctx_to_secid()
4340 void security_release_secctx(char *secdata, u32 seclen) in security_release_secctx() argument
4342 call_void_hook(release_secctx, secdata, seclen); in security_release_secctx()
/linux-6.12.1/net/sunrpc/auth_gss/
Dauth_gss.c180 unsigned int seclen; in gss_fill_context() local
220 p = simple_get_bytes(p, end, &seclen, sizeof(seclen)); in gss_fill_context()
223 q = (const void *)((const char *)p + seclen); in gss_fill_context()
228 ret = gss_import_sec_context(p, seclen, gm, &ctx->gc_gss_ctx, NULL, GFP_KERNEL); in gss_fill_context()
/linux-6.12.1/security/selinux/
Dhooks.c6602 static int selinux_secid_to_secctx(u32 secid, char **secdata, u32 *seclen) in selinux_secid_to_secctx() argument
6605 secdata, seclen); in selinux_secid_to_secctx()
6608 static int selinux_secctx_to_secid(const char *secdata, u32 seclen, u32 *secid) in selinux_secctx_to_secid() argument
6610 return security_context_to_sid(secdata, seclen, in selinux_secctx_to_secid()
6614 static void selinux_release_secctx(char *secdata, u32 seclen) in selinux_release_secctx() argument
/linux-6.12.1/security/smack/
Dsmack_lsm.c4821 static int smack_secid_to_secctx(u32 secid, char **secdata, u32 *seclen) in smack_secid_to_secctx() argument
4827 *seclen = strlen(skp->smk_known); in smack_secid_to_secctx()
4839 static int smack_secctx_to_secid(const char *secdata, u32 seclen, u32 *secid) in smack_secctx_to_secid() argument